Shounen Club (06.06.11)









Producer: Kiriyama (Kis-My-Ft2)
Hosts: Koyama (NewS), Nakamaru (KAT-TUN)

Show Setlist
Jibun no Tameni (TOKIO - 2004) - All
MC
Ore-tachi ni Asu wa Aru (SMAP - 1995) - Kis-My-Ft2
Seigi No Mikata Wa Ateni Narana (SMAP - 1991) - J.J. Express
Aki (Otokogumi - 1988) - Fumito (ABC), Kiriyama (Kis-My-Ft2), Question ?
Asu ni Mukatte Hoero (Arashi - 2000) - Ryoichi, Shota, Koichi (ABC x3)
MC
TRY AGAIN - Kis-My-Ft2
MC ~ Kanjani∞ Talk
Osaka Romanesque - Kanjani∞
∞saka Obachan Rock - Kanjani∞
MC
Crazy Accel - A.B.C.
MC
Kizuna (Beatbox Version) - Nakamaru (KAT-TUN)
Understandable - Nakamaru (KAT-TUN)
MC
Gingiragin Ni Sarigenaku (TOKIO - 2004) - Johnnys Jr, Kota, Taiyo (Ya-Ya-Yah! x2)
MC
Gooood - All
